  • Registered Users Posts: 610 ✭✭✭Neworder79


    Yes Ryanair fly Knock-Liverpool 7 days a week. BmiBaby will pull out of Manchester from October so Knock service ends (Birmingham staying). Ryanair have been adding routes at Manchester so someone else should pick it up as it's one of the airports busier and longest running routes.

    Knock should advertise their routes more locally, amazing how many people in Mayo have no idea of all the routes available from their doorstep and instinctively book from Dublin. Ryanair sometimes advertise but they don't list the route options.

  • Registered Users Posts: 4,024 ✭✭✭Cosmo Kramer


    Confirmed yesterday that flybe will take over the Manchester route from bmibaby from October 30, same set up as before, flights will run 4 days a week.
